Posted: 11/8/04 at 1:15pm
OMG I LOVE "Girls Night"!! She is so great in it- made me cry several times, actually. I also loved her in "Secrets and Lies" and "Little Voice" - each a very different movie, but she was brilliant in both. Another movie she was wonderful in was "Lovely & Amazing"- and does anyone remember her part in "The Witches"? She was so funny in it.
But, my favorite Brenda Blethyn movie (and it is really a Brenda Blethyn movie, as she is THE main character), is "Saving Grace" - it's a cute little comedy, and she is both touching and hilarious in it. Worth renting!!
I wish I could see her on stage..
